 Re: 25 HP Kohler Longtail stage 1
Don't see how you can get major gains without moving up on the prop pitch too....
You only get about half MPH per 100 rpm gain...
So if after mods you turn 500 more rpm you will get 2 to 3 mph... You might get that with a new prop purchase alone... I'd buy the prop before I bought mods.... Specially after the lesson I got today from Bart Baker of GoDevil on props and prop condition... Bought a new 9x7 and a good used 9x6 too.... There is 3 mph difference between those two props alone.... But the 9x6 is a real digger... But thats just me...
So what prop, speed, and rpms are you getting now ????

 Re: 25 HP Kohler Longtail stage 1
I doubt the 25 will turn the 9x8(2blade w/cup). MINE WON'T! Now if I had mods I might turn it. Hell if I could turn the 9x7 at a couple hundred more Id be flyin (for a longtail on a beat up old boat). Lot of fine tuning with the prop, within each prop-then ya wear it down or bam hit a rock and ya need a new (fixed) one! Mods should outlast prop. Then you have the power all the time. You can then try to find the perfect prop. Or you can try find the perfect prop for your stock motor and find there are compromises-one is fast but won't carry a load or go through the mud. Mine is really picky right now (9x8 3 blade) it likes all the weight in the rear of the boat!??? 3500-3600 rpms today 13mph....add mods-500 rpms and I'd be running 20 (i know cause i did it at 3900 with no load) so my unloaded speed becomes my loaded with just mods....?

 Re: 25 HP Kohler Longtail stage 1
I think the guys with longtails that had them modded will gladly speak up. I had mine modded and it improved greatly. I stayed the same prop pitch and size but rpm's increased a whole lot. With a new prop I went from 3300 to 4300. Went from 19 unloaded to 24. And loaded with gear, dekes and people went from 16 to 21. Call EVT, they do good work.
